Many individuals wrongly presume that more recent residences or homes constructed with concrete pieces are unsusceptible to these pests. In reality, termites are capable of finding microscopic gaps in building materials, such as tiny cracks in a slab or small spaces around pipework, which allow them to bridge the gap from the soil into your living space. Once they get, they build elaborate mud tunnels that supply them with the dark, humid environment they require to grow. By the time a homeowner notices a telltale sign like a sagging beam or a jammed window, the damage has actually often advanced to a point that needs expensive remedial work. An expert inspection serves as an important early detection tool that uncovers these stealthy invaders throughout the manageable stage of their infestation.
A contemporary expert assessment is much more comprehensive than a casual look around your residential or commercial property. When a certified technician carries out a Termite Inspection Weston, they bring a selection of sophisticated diagnostic equipment to the task. They use thermal imaging cams to recognize temperature variations in walls that might suggest a nest, and they use electronic moisture meters to determine wet spots that bring in termites. The inspector will conduct an organized search of your roofing space, subfloor, and external perimeter, taking a look at every prone location where these pests could possibly conceal. This forensic method ensures that even the most well hidden nests are identified, supplying you with a clear picture of the present health of your building.

House owners can also contribute significantly to their own defense by resolving easy environmental elements that attract termites. These bugs are driven by a continuous look for wetness and cellulose. By keeping the location under your home well aerated, immediately fixing any dripping outdoor taps or downpipes, and guaranteeing that no lumber debris is left in contact with the soil, you can dramatically reduce the appearance of your property. During your inspection, the specialist will stroll you through your yard and point out these high risk conditions. Taking this collaborative technique to residential or commercial property maintenance permits you to produce a home environment that is naturally hostile to termites.
